Publication number: 20240243465Abstract: An antenna device for automotive radar applications including an antenna assembly which comprises a front face in which at least one antenna aperture is arranged, configured to receive an incoming signal in form of primary rays impacting in the at least one antenna aperture. The front face of the antenna assembly further includes adjacent to the at least one antenna aperture scattering elements by which primary rays, impacting an area of the scattering elements, are at least partially reflected by the scattering elements and thereby separated into first secondary rays and second secondary rays, such that the first secondary rays and the second secondary rays cancel out each other at least partially by interference.Type: ApplicationFiled: May 19, 2022Publication date: July 18, 2024Applicant: HUBER+SUHNER AGInventors: Jerzy KOWALEWSKI, Alejandro GARCIA TEJERO, Pietro ROMANO, Michael PIEPER, Eugen WILLMANN, Mike NOTTER, Francesco MERLI, Angelo FRENI, Agnese MAZZINGHI

Publication number: 20240235038Abstract: A waveguide antenna with an antenna proximal side and an antenna distal side. A number of waveguide openings for transmitting and/or receiving electromagnetic signals to and/or from an environmental space is arranged at the antenna distal side. The waveguide antenna includes an antenna interface structure that includes interface waveguide apertures arranged in an interface carrying surface that extends transverse to a normal axis. Each interface waveguide aperture is coupled with at least one associated waveguide opening such that the respective interface waveguide aperture and the associated waveguide opening(s) are offset with respect to each other transverse to the normal axis. Each interface waveguide aperture and at least one coupled waveguide opening are configured for transmitting and/or receiving electromagnetic signals with respective polarizations rotated against each other.Type: ApplicationFiled: March 3, 2022Publication date: July 11, 2024Applicant: HUBER+SUHNER AGInventors: Alejandro GARCIA TEJERO, Jerzy KOWALEWSKI, Michael PIEPER, Francesco MERLI

Patent number: 10658761Abstract: An adapter structure for transferring an electromagnetic signal between an electronic component and an antenna, the adapter structure includes an adapter body having a base surface. The adapter structure further includes at least one ridged adapter waveguide channel, wherein the at least one adapter waveguide channel extends from the base surface into the adapter body. The adapter structure further includes an electromagnetic band gap structure with a plurality of band gap elements, wherein the band gap elements are spaced apart relative to each other, project from the base surface and have a front face spaced apart from the base surface. At least one band gap element is arranged as extension of a ridge of an associated adapter waveguide channel.Type: GrantFiled: March 15, 2017Date of Patent: May 19, 2020Assignee: HUBER+SUHNER AGInventors: Ulf Hügel, Rafal Glogowski, Michael Thiel, Francesco Merli

Patent number: 10141631Abstract: An electronic device may be provided with wireless circuitry. The wireless circuitry may include an antenna. The electronic device may have a housing in which control circuitry and radio-frequency transceiver circuitry is mounted. The transceiver circuitry may be used to transmit and receive radio-frequency signals with the antenna. The housing may have a housing wall with a locally thinned portion aligned with the antenna. The antenna may have a sheet metal layer attached to a plastic cavity with a layer of adhesive. Recesses in a printed circuit may receive prongs formed from a sheet metal layer. The plastic carrier may have cavities separated by ribs. The sheet metal layer may form a planar inverted-F antenna resonating element, a ground plane, a return path between the resonating element and ground plane, and a feed path that extends along one of the ribs and into an opening in the printed circuit.Type: GrantFiled: December 11, 2015Date of Patent: November 27, 2018Assignee: Apple Inc.Inventors: Francesco Merli, Yi Jiang, Boon W. Shiu, Carlo Di Nallo, Javier Gomez Tagle, Mattia Pascolini
